Minha chave pública
82EF22F8
-----BEGIN PGP PUBLIC KEY BLOCK-----
Version: GnuPG v1.4.3 (GNU/Linux)
mQGiBEVcjeoRBACO9XhyEjUmk78LJDObmrBOJGHGjxHNwcf4mKw5AqpfDYaiWU9f
sBvKVVX3PEqxI2bS3Wjb498AHS3QKtR2i2AIY4jkHhcN08CUh6SawpQSVemaxjAZ
lEkMiBTf0lXGozn9PHqfpaT5qjSOycsFPt9YVlGQmEwvocUiaOoLWwyNtwCgnRUm
jLPIkxGT8snHRgSspqWzXLUD/34R4j/lXW2no8zMX/XqsOdTWhdaEmdOnCd1hEPd
bEvgJiiP5LGZQHbTaXglK+kUpw5FWmX6HLr4/odlFXFCOGao8bp59BR7cFzGdWiU
Z5StsT0C4F8d3Hrtr0ClPKPljB+gUh9B3x7oqjhVAS3BoVrcYT5TDu5qO33PN5N1
x5bgA/0ajFjO0VZua1lTm1CvdWa697FbOSjFJBsFfet/RlA/f6EMp6gKW6sivcZX
aWH8dSNEmoIfEuwWq5g7Xx8GWWnRUGwKFFQsvE6flDsQNYDIhI8chZD9u+Vmc1P9
wJcIsHXwEmJh88Ms4Iimw5eXEUEAR/MKONE3ac/ndyH/GI0PcLRjU8OpcmdpbyBM
dWl6IEFyYcO6am8gU2lsdmEgKGNoYXZlIGNyaXB0b2dyw6FmaWNhIHBhcmEgcHJv
dGVnZXIgbWV1cyBkb2N1bWVudG9zKSA8dm95ZWczckBnbWFpbC5jb20+iGAEExEC
ACAFAkVcjeoCGyMGCwkIBwMCBBUCCAMEFgIDAQIeAQIXgAAKCRCImKjagu8i+BoE
AJ9htfVTaObdl+Zdynjjbu9ZO0oFzgCglf1TgINUxNN7y/OLFdPCZhiLtp25Ag0E
RVyN9xAIAPq7/TFmhBHT1hFPv1s8MfNchaRQ7SDTlH5NB4iccAX90I2giX+wyxIv
WGevplPl1Z3IxJtnCGAdq0KEZrm70wtPKbYxMXK2+pVQ+FAPJl5AQBzCZ5EXSZz1
uHMmzpqPEeKNUEidcYTwRM+QRTEGOcDfE7eWQe9ReNoPXftsBEqU15WmRapRxoF/
8Fd9FL6UYFCfs2BU7Tebh7JzG6WE9L8kk51B/Q4HvTWiu+lhvV28yZ/W8XtsVva7
EgYrbq85vrQpjRsxIfCkPo+x8k9Z17n8Rp+6vUJ5CMoq8AyU7KsO7f+uSk3ZRqB1
UbeoTL967uFZcHHlFeywOqIlyNvRrjcAAwUIANcgBdtSuKOJCVF7FHtx+O/QLH/A
l5uNtenxYvzVE9d6raNY5TDimsImWYrqw4T672j4rJE0NADG8ctA14w3rFev9jKH
5HoWl6DOxH2G7MWcT5BZ4WbDwrJVmrF3BgvrbCnEbv+pTleiwj/0ap+PqA0d/xii
C+pOYpWJN/d1TQ7QjQUG5A10vQMELUoOF1j3Enb7qxQgC1GJMxTiFh9yC2gH4e0Z
ooFq68+NPuPA39l8kEzLG9qCdOhVLT1SsyKNZ5FBcfFrP/p/Dm26xAX0eNl+Vv6o
xKUR7o/PSh9fHdzPW6zExgTEPtxixW01YEi1TFspPhZhCLWmlmRjXUXRbEOISQQY
EQIACQUCRVyN9wIbDAAKCRCImKjagu8i+C0nAKCGt2qV3ZQUPxRva1Tf7V4GF5w1
NACgkTSCjzkpNnyrUO8EqTmjyHLMVRw=
=PU2v
-----END PGP PUBLIC KEY BLOCK-----
Servidores de chave GPG/PGP
Colaboração: Rodrigo Bernardo Pimentel
Fonte: http://www.dicas-l.com.br/dicas-l/20031031.php
Um modo comum de se disponibilizar sua chave pública GPG (ou PGP, mas vou usar só "GPG" daqui por diante) e de se localizar chaves alheias é a utilização de "servidores de chaves" (keyservers).
Há dois servidores (ou grupos de servidores) bem conhecidos, wwwkeys.*.pgp.net e search.keyserver.net. Entretanto, ambos têm alguns problemas: o search.keyserver.net não é lá muito estável, consultas feitas diretamente pelo gpg freqüentemente dão erro ou não retornam todos os resultados da consulta. Servidores *.pgp.net (ou *.pgp.com) também têm seu histórico de falhas, especialmente de sincronização (em particular, com o search.keyserver.net). Além disso, o servidor utilizado pelo search.keyserver.net (na web, http://www.keyserver.net) é não-livre (o código é fechado) e nem mesmo consegui achar informações sobre licensa ou disponibilidade de código do servidor em http://www.pgp.net .
Dito tudo isso, estou usando os servidores SKS (http://www.nongnu.org/sks/): são bem rápidos, confiáveis (pelo menos até agora) e software livre (GPL). Dois dos servidores disponÃveis são keyserver.bu.edu e sks.keyserver.penguin.de (mas há mais uma série de servidores interligados). Além disso, os servidores SKS sincronizam com os servidores *.pgp.net e search.keyserver.net (embora, se você precisa de sincronização rápida com esses servidores, pode ser uma boa idéia mandar a chave explicitamente para eles).
Por fim, pra quem ainda não sabe, utilizar um servidor de chaves é bem simples. Para enviar sua chave pública, você faz:
gpg --keyserver keyserver.bu.edu --send-key 0x00000000
em que 0x00000000 é o KeyId da sua chave pública, ou você também pode indicar a chave a ser enviada por parte da identificação, como o e-mail que consta na chave.
Para procurar chaves, você pode fazer:
gpg --keyserver keyserver.bu.edu --search-key torvalds
Se usar este exemplo, você vai ver que há mais de uma resposta (6, na verdade). O gpg te dá a opção de ver a "próxima leva" de resposta (que não existe, nesse caso, porque são poucas respostas), sair ("quit") ou, se você digitar um número correspondente a uma das respostas, adiciona a chave à sua coleção de chaves públicas. Alternativamente, se você sabe que o id da chave do Linus Torvalds é 0x449FA3AB, você pode fazer:
gpg --keyserver keyserver.bu.edu --recv-keys 0x449FA3AB
Finalmente, pra não precisar ficar escrevendo "--keyserver keyserver.bu.edu" o tempo todo, você pode colocar, no seu ~/.gnupg/gpg.conf (criando-o, se ele não existir),
keyserver keyserver.bu.edu
E pronto, agora basta fazer "gpg --send-key 0x00000000" etc.
Mais informações em http://www.gnupg.org e http://www.nongnu.org/sks/ .
rbp -- Rodrigo Bernardo Pimentel <> http://isnomore.net GPG KeyId: <0x0DB14978>
Set phasers on "annoy"!
Outra dica
fonte: http://www.kernelhacking.com/rodrigo/docs/gnupg.txt
Dicas GnuPG
Para criar uma chave:
gpg --gen-key
Para listar chaves publicas:
gpg --list-keys
Para listar chaves particulares:
gpg --list-secret-keys
Para carregar uma chave particular:
gpg --import --allow-secret-key-import
Para carregar uma chave publica:
gpg --import
Para imprimir uma chave particular em um arquivo como ASCII (usado para carregar depois, etapa anterior):
gpg --export-secret-key -a -o secret.key
Para imprimir uma chave publica em um arquivo como ASCII (usado para carregar depois, etapa anterior):
gpg --export -a -o public.key
Para apagar uma chave publica:
gpg --delete-key
Para apagar uma chave particular:
gpg --delete-secret-key
Para criptografar um arquivo:
gpg -e -r
Para assinar um arquivo:
gpg -s -r
Para criptografar e assinar um arquivo:
gpg -es -r
Para descriptografar um arquivo:
gpg -o -d -r
Para criptografar e mandar por email um arquivo:
gpg -e -a -r
Para receber uma chave publica do servidor GnuPG:
gpg -recv-keys
Para enviar uma chave publica para o servidor GnuPG:
gpg -send-keys
mncc
Referências
Comments (0)
You don't have permission to comment on this page.